The app we’re looking at here is for people with an enthusiasm for photography and the Scalado Album Android app really is a visual treat.

The Scalado Album from Scalado Inc. is compatible for use with devices running Android 2.3.7 or later and it’s priced at £0.65. It offers a great experience for enjoying your photographs and while the design is responsive it’s also user-friendly. The Scalado Imaging Platform has been used for an optimum Android experience and makes it easy to find the images you’re looking for.

Key features include instant pan and zoom to see all the finer detail and animated video thumbnails and this app is also suitable for Android tablets. The Views categories include showing All photos, Places (grouped into named geographical locations), Nearby (uses current GPS location), Map View, Months, Folders and Camera Roll. The app has just been reviewed by PCMag who rated it 3.5 out of 5, notes that it is Scalado’s first consumer app and explains a little about how it works. Pros are listed as the display of photos in high-resolution, faster image navigation than a stock album and enhanced geo-tagging while cons are noted as the lack of a stock album’s editing tools.

The conclusion was that for those using anything less than Android 4.0 it’s a “superior album” to replace your stock Android image album. For those running Android 4.0 ICS or later though, then it’s probably worth sticking with your stock gallery for now, which offers more editing features. Of course the Scalado app will probably add more features in later updates.
